Search by job, company or skills

W

Senior Java Software Engineer

5-7 Years
SGD 7,800 - 8,300 per month
new job description bg glownew job description bg glownew job description bg svg
  • Posted 3 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Work Experience

  • Minimum 5 years of hands-on software development experience.

Technical Requirements

  1. Strong understanding of JVM internals, performance tuning, Java Collections Framework, and multi-threaded/concurrent programming.

  2. Proficient in Spring Boot, Spring Cloud, Spring MVC, MyBatis, with solid experience in microservices architecture design and implementation.

  3. Strong expertise in MySQL, including SQL optimization, index tuning, database sharding, and database schema design.

  4. Hands-on experience with Redis familiar with message queue technologies such as RabbitMQ and Kafka understanding of middleware such as Nginx and Tomcat.

  5. Working knowledge of front-end technologies including HTML, CSS, JavaScript, and frameworks such as Vue, React, or Angular.

  6. Proficient in Linux operating systems, Git, and Maven experience with containerized deployment using Docker and Kubernetes.

Competencies

  1. Ability to independently analyze and resolve complex production issues and performance bottlenecks.

  2. Strong passion for emerging technologies, with the ability to quickly adapt to new environments.

  3. Good documentation skills, project management experience, and strong teamwork spirit.

Preferred Qualifications (Good to Have)

  1. Experience in traditional financial systems or the payments industry is an advantage.

  2. In-depth knowledge of HTTP protocol, caching mechanisms, JVM tuning, and serialization.

  3. Experience in designing and developing large-scale distributed systems with high concurrency, high load, and high availability.

More Info

Job Type:
Industry:
Employment Type:

Job ID: 143546953

Similar Jobs